INTERACT FORUM

Please login or register.

Login with username, password and session length
Advanced search  
Pages: [1]   Go Down

Author Topic: Keeping multiple libraries in synch  (Read 2148 times)

ckewinjones

  • Recent member
  • *
  • Posts: 18
Keeping multiple libraries in synch
« on: February 21, 2011, 09:56:17 pm »

I'm looking for a "distributed library" feature in MC.  I have a feeling that there is already a way to do this, but I haven't found it.

Here is the requirement:

I have all of the family's music files on a single server on the home network.  Each member of the family (self, wife, son) has a laptop as his/her primary listening platform.  I plan to create a separate MC library for each person, giving each one his or her own "view" of a subset of the available music files.  When we're at home and connected to the home network, I'd like each person's library to point at the server-resident media files, but when we are away I'd like there to be a local copy (resident on the laptop) of the library's files (possibly in a more economical format than the "originals" on the home media server).  I need a way of keeping the central media repository and the laptop-resident media repository synchronized.

I know that Library Server can be set up to automatically stay in synch with a client instance of MC, but as far as I can see that works only if we are all using the same library with a single "view" of the available media.  How can I do the same thing, only with each person maintaining his or her own view of the data?
Logged

Matt

  • Administrator
  • Citizen of the Universe
  • *****
  • Posts: 42389
  • Shoes gone again!
Re: Keeping multiple libraries in synch
« Reply #1 on: February 22, 2011, 08:59:27 am »

I know that Library Server can be set up to automatically stay in synch with a client instance of MC, but as far as I can see that works only if we are all using the same library with a single "view" of the available media.  How can I do the same thing, only with each person maintaining his or her own view of the data?

We don't have a turn-key way to do this.

You could have two libraries on each client: the server library and the client library.

However, there's no automatic way to upload / merge from a client into the server in that case.

You could also just share the library with everyone, and create nested views with people's names that filter differently depending on who they are.

We have considered adding user accounts for a single shared library.  It would be neat, but it's also a huge project.
Logged
Matt Ashland, JRiver Media Center

ckewinjones

  • Recent member
  • *
  • Posts: 18
Re: Keeping multiple libraries in synch
« Reply #2 on: February 22, 2011, 11:56:26 am »

We don't have a turn-key way to do this.

That is what I suspected.  I presume that MC's COM interfaces would provide a way for me to do this.  For example:

  • Create two separate libraries, one referencing the local files and the other referencing the server-resident files
  • On startup of MC, detect whether the storage server is accessible.
  • If so, load the library which references the server; if not, load the library which references the local repository

If I am feeling energetic perhaps I will look into this (though why I should want to do COM coding on my own time I am sure I don't know).

Thanks for the reply.

Chris Jones
Logged

flac.rules

  • Regular Member
  • Citizen of the Universe
  • *****
  • Posts: 1268
Re: Keeping multiple libraries in synch
« Reply #3 on: February 23, 2011, 01:17:30 am »

Just bein able to have several library servers, and being able to choose from them would go a long way. And also probably help a lot of other people (like me :))
Logged

HTPC4ME

  • Regular Member
  • Citizen of the Universe
  • *****
  • Posts: 2760
  • LIFE IS A RADIO... CRANK IT UP TO 11!
Re: Keeping multiple libraries in synch
« Reply #4 on: February 23, 2011, 11:09:21 am »

Quote
Just bein able to have several library servers, and being able to choose from them would go a long way. And also probably help a lot of other people (like me Smiley)
+ 1

Sounds like what i spoke about in this link
(Comments, Suggestions, Concerns, And Questions # 4 in all posts)
http://yabb.jriver.com/interact/index.php?topic=62384.msg418583#msg418583


Logged

flac.rules

  • Regular Member
  • Citizen of the Universe
  • *****
  • Posts: 1268
Re: Keeping multiple libraries in synch
« Reply #5 on: February 23, 2011, 03:08:50 pm »

Yeah, its the same point. Being able to have several libraries on the server is really a sorely missed feature. Frankly its the only thing that makes me still use local libraries. Mywife don't like all my music, so she has her own library not cluttered by my stuff.
Logged
Pages: [1]   Go Up